Tour por el valle de los monumentos





Descripción
La aventura comienza con una breve introducción de su guía Navajo que luego lo embarcará en un viaje inolvidable en Monument Valley. Su guía navegará a través de 28 millas de los mejores espectáculos de Monument Valley donde se hicieron películas, comerciales y actuaciones. Disfrute del lujo de explorar todas las paradas de Highlight y las áreas que están prohibidas para los viajeros normales; y escuche y vea a su guía dar vida a los monumentos a través de su historia, narración de historias y actuaciones en vivo. Disfruta de las impresionantes Mesas, Buttes, Spires y Arches, hay historias ocultas esperando a ser contadas.

Itinerario
Parada escénica 1- Vista de manopla oeste y este Parada escénica 2- Punto de John Ford Scenic Stop 3- Navajo Hogan Visit y demostración de tejido de alfombras Navajo. Parada escénica 4- Big Hogan Arch, Moccasin Arch y presentación en vivo Parada escénica 5- Ojo del sol y petroglifos / ruinas de Anasazi Parada escénica 6- Monumento al Totem Pole Parada escénica 7- Ventana Norte o Punto del Artista
